excel字的顺序是反的怎么办

excel字的顺序是反的怎么办

在Excel中,如果字的顺序是反的,可以通过使用Excel的函数和工具进行调整。常用的方法有:使用公式、利用文本到列功能、使用Power Query。这些方法可以帮助你将反转的文本恢复为正确的顺序。

其中,使用公式是最常见和直接的方法。可以通过组合使用Excel的函数,如MID、LEN和ROW等,来实现文本反转。下面我们将详细介绍如何使用这些函数来解决问题。


一、使用公式进行文本反转

使用公式进行文本反转是一个非常灵活的方法。我们可以利用Excel中的MID、LEN和ROW函数来实现这一点。以下是具体步骤:

1、理解MID、LEN和ROW函数

MID函数

MID函数用于从文本字符串中提取指定数量的字符。语法为:MID(text, start_num, num_chars)

  • text:要从中提取字符的文本字符串。
  • start_num:开始提取的位置。
  • num_chars:要提取的字符数。

LEN函数

LEN函数用于计算文本字符串的长度。语法为:LEN(text)

  • text:要计算长度的文本字符串。

ROW函数

ROW函数返回当前单元格的行号。语法为:ROW([reference])

  • reference:要返回行号的单元格引用。如果省略,则返回当前单元格的行号。

2、组合使用这些函数

假设我们有一个文本字符串在单元格A1中,我们希望将其反转并放在单元格B1中。可以使用以下公式:

=TEXTJOIN("", TRUE, MID(A1, LEN(A1)+1-ROW(INDIRECT("1:"&LEN(A1))), 1))

公式解析

  • LEN(A1):计算文本字符串的长度。
  • INDIRECT("1:"&LEN(A1)):生成一个从1到文本长度的数组。
  • ROW(INDIRECT("1:"&LEN(A1))):生成一个从1到文本长度的行号数组。
  • LEN(A1)+1-ROW(INDIRECT("1:"&LEN(A1))):生成一个从文本长度到1的数组,用于从末尾开始提取字符。
  • MID(A1, LEN(A1)+1-ROW(INDIRECT("1:"&LEN(A1))), 1):使用MID函数从末尾开始逐个提取字符。
  • TEXTJOIN("", TRUE, MID(A1, LEN(A1)+1-ROW(INDIRECT("1:"&LEN(A1))), 1)):使用TEXTJOIN函数将提取的字符连接成一个新的字符串。

3、应用公式

将上述公式粘贴到单元格B1中,然后按Enter键。你将会看到单元格A1中的文本字符串被反转,并显示在单元格B1中。

二、利用文本到列功能

文本到列功能是Excel中的一个强大工具,可以将单元格中的文本字符串拆分成多个列。虽然它不是专门用于文本反转的,但我们可以巧妙地利用它来实现这一目的。

1、选择数据

首先,选择包含要反转文本的单元格。例如,如果文本在A列中,选择A列的所有相关单元格。

2、打开文本到列向导

在Excel的菜单栏中,点击“数据”选项卡,然后选择“文本到列”按钮。这将打开文本到列向导。

3、选择分隔符

在文本到列向导中,选择“固定宽度”选项,然后点击“下一步”。在下一个屏幕中,不要添加任何分隔符,直接点击“完成”。

4、使用反转公式

现在,文本已经被拆分成多个列。我们可以使用一个简单的公式来反转这些列。例如,如果文本被拆分到B列到Z列中,可以使用以下公式:

=CONCATENATE(Z1, Y1, X1, ..., B1)

将公式放在目标单元格中,然后按Enter键。文本将被反转并显示在目标单元格中。

三、使用Power Query

Power Query是Excel中的一个高级数据处理工具,可以用于各种数据操作,包括文本反转。

1、加载数据到Power Query

首先,选择包含要反转文本的单元格,然后在Excel的菜单栏中,点击“数据”选项卡,选择“从表/范围”按钮。这将打开Power Query编辑器。

2、添加自定义列

在Power Query编辑器中,点击“添加列”选项卡,然后选择“自定义列”。在自定义列对话框中,输入以下公式:

Text.Reverse([ColumnName])

ColumnName替换为实际的列名称。

3、应用更改

点击“确定”按钮,然后在Power Query编辑器中,点击“关闭并加载”按钮。反转后的文本将被加载回Excel工作表中。

四、总结

在Excel中反转文本字符串的顺序有多种方法,包括使用公式、文本到列功能和Power Query。使用公式是最直接的方法,可以灵活地处理不同长度的文本。文本到列功能适用于将文本拆分并重新组合。Power Query则是一个高级工具,适合处理复杂的数据操作。根据具体需求选择合适的方法,可以高效地解决文本反转问题。

相关问答FAQs:

1. 为什么我的Excel字的顺序是反的?
Excel字的顺序可能是反的是因为文本或数据格式设置错误导致的。您可以检查单元格的格式设置,确保它们是按照预期的顺序排列的。

2. 如何修复Excel字的顺序反转的问题?
要修复Excel字的顺序反转问题,您可以尝试以下几种方法:

  • 检查单元格格式:确保单元格格式设置为常规或文本,而不是日期或其他特殊格式。
  • 使用排序功能:选择需要排序的数据范围,然后点击Excel中的“排序”功能来重新排列数据。
  • 检查公式:如果您的单元格中包含公式,可能需要检查公式是否正确,以确保它们按照预期的顺序排序数据。

3. 为什么我的Excel字的顺序反转会影响数据分析?
Excel字的顺序反转会导致数据分析的结果不准确。例如,如果您的数据按照日期顺序排列,但是顺序被反转了,那么您可能无法正确地计算出时间段内的总和、平均值或其他统计指标。因此,确保Excel字的顺序正确是进行准确数据分析的重要一步。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4339366

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部